The Essence of Taixing Cuisine

Taixing's cuisine is a delightful blend of flavors influenced by its geographical location and cultural exchanges. The city is known for its emphasis on fresh ingredients, particularly seafood, vegetables, and rice. The culinary style here is characterized by its light seasoning, allowing the natural flavors of the ingredients to shine through.

Key Ingredients

  • Rice: As a staple in Chinese cuisine, rice is a fundamental component of many dishes in Taixing. The local varieties are known for their quality and flavor.
  • Seafood: Given its proximity to water bodies, Taixing offers a variety of fresh seafood, including fish, shrimp, and crabs.
  • Vegetables: Locally grown vegetables are often used in dishes, showcasing the region's agricultural richness.

Must-Try Dishes

1. Taixing Steamed Buns (Taixing Baozi)

One of the most iconic dishes in Taixing is the steamed bun, or baozi. These fluffy buns are typically filled with a mixture of pork, vegetables, or seafood. They are steamed to perfection, resulting in a soft texture that complements the savory filling.

2. Fried Rice with Crab

This dish is a local favorite, featuring fragrant rice stir-fried with fresh crab meat, eggs, and a medley of vegetables. The combination of flavors creates a satisfying meal that highlights the city's seafood bounty.

3. Braised Pork Belly (Hong Shao Rou)

Braised pork belly is a classic dish that is loved throughout China, and Taixing has its own version. The pork is slow-cooked in a rich sauce made from soy sauce, sugar, and spices, resulting in tender meat with a glossy finish.

4. Taixing Noodles

Noodles are a staple in Chinese cuisine, and Taixing offers a unique take on this beloved dish. The local noodles are often served in a savory broth with various toppings, including vegetables, meat, and seafood.

5. Sweet and Sour Fish

This dish showcases the local catch, typically fried fish coated in a tangy sweet and sour sauce. The balance of flavors makes it a popular choice among locals and visitors alike.

Best Time to Visit Taixing

The ideal time to visit Taixing is during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) months. During these seasons, the weather is mild and pleasant, making it perfect for exploring the city and enjoying outdoor dining.

Weather Information

  • Spring: Temperatures range from 10°C to 25°C (50°F to 77°F). The weather is generally sunny, with occasional rain.
  • Autumn: Similar to spring, temperatures range from 15°C to 22°C (59°F to 72°F). The air is crisp, and the scenery is beautiful with changing leaves.
